CD Projekt Red has shared a new detail regarding The Witcher 3: Songs of the Past ahead of its scheduled presentation at Gamescom Opening Night Live. While the studio has kept most details under wraps, they have officially confirmed that the fan-favorite card game, Gwent, will return as part of the new DLC.

Official Reveal Schedule

Players looking for a deeper look at the expansion can tune into Gamescom Opening Night Live on August 25, 2026. The presentation is set to begin at 11 am PT / 2 pm ET, where the developer will provide the first official in-game footage of the content.

What This Means for Players

The confirmation of Gwent’s inclusion serves as a bridge to the gameplay loops established in the original 2015 release of The Witcher 3: Wild Hunt. By bringing back the card game, CD Projekt Red ensures that the tactical, turn-based side activity will be available to players participating in the Songs of the Past content, though the developer has not yet detailed how the card game will be integrated into the new narrative or specific mission structures.
